ITANAGAR, Nov 1: A workshop on Pangolin Handling and Rescue was organized at the Pangin Town Community Hall yesterday by researcher Aina Darang, presently conducting a study on the critically endangered Chinese pangolin in Komsing area under the Rapid Action Project (RAP) of the Wildlife Trust of India (WTI).
The workshop aimed to create awareness among locals about the conservation and protection of the species, which is facing severe threats due to habitat loss and illegal hunting.
During the opening session, Darang highlighted the ecological importance of the species and briefed participants on the conservation activities being carried out under the RAP initiative.
